VLAN网络和未划分VLAN网络之间的通讯问题
问一个VLAN的问题:
比如我在一个交换机上面连接了很多台机器,其中一部分(A)机器的VLAN ID是10,另一部分(B)机器的VLAN ID是20,还有一部分(C)没有分配VLAN ID
那么,A和B之间肯定是没法互相访问了。问题是,如何允许A和C之间、B和C之间的互相访问?
这个功能是不是要有特别的交换机才具备?或者说什么交换机具备这个功能?
我对于网络配置还是个新手,问的问题可能比较傻,多谢包涵哈。
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(5)
没有配VLAN ID,那么默认地就是VLAN 1
跨3层。
多谢楼上二位回复。
如果是一个三层交换机,交换机连接机器A和B(VLAN分别是10和20),而C放在另外一个交换机里面(这个交换机没有开VLAN),那么A和C、B和C之间可以通过路由互相访问,这样也能实现吧?
要实现这个功能,一般用什么方案实现?
一般三层交换机上划分VLAN后默认因为起了路由,所以可以直连沟通。C主机接在另外一台交换机上,没有开VLAN就是默认VLAN1,那VLAN1必须在三层交换机上有相应VLAN ID的三层虚拟接口地址才能与VLAN 10与VLAN 20沟通。此外,两台交换机都需要配置干道口用来供交换机沟通互联,这样之后才能保证所有两台交换机的所有VLAN之间无障碍沟通。
C主机接在另外一台交换机上,没有开VLAN就是默认VLAN1,那VLAN1必须在三层交换机上有相应VLAN ID的三层虚拟接口地址才能与VLAN 10与VLAN 20沟通。
不一定必须是TRUNK。如果C的那个交换机只有一个VLAN的话,还真不是必须的。